Szpakowska et al. also researched conolidone and its action around the ACKR3 receptor, which allows to clarify its Beforehand unidentified system of motion in both acute and Persistent pain Management (fifty eight). It absolutely was identified that receptor levels of ACKR3 were as significant or even larger as those on the endogenous opiate system and have been correlated to similar areas of the CNS. This receptor was also not modulated by traditional opiate agonists, together with morphine, fentanyl, buprenorphine, or antagonists like naloxone. Inside a rat model, it was identified that a competitor molecule binding to ACKR3 resulted in inhibition of ACKR3’s inhibitory action, triggering an Over-all rise in opiate receptor action.

Importantly, these receptors have been identified to are already activated by a wide array of endogenous opioids in a concentration similar to that noticed for activation and signaling of classical opiate receptors. In turn, these receptors were being discovered to have scavenging activity, binding to and lowering endogenous levels of opiates available for binding to opiate receptors (59). This scavenging activity was identified to provide guarantee being a adverse regulator of opiate operate and as a substitute manner of Management for the classical opiate signaling pathway.
